โ€ข Economic Governance Policies Overview — Understanding the importance of economic governance policies in shaping a nation's economic landscape, and how these policies can impact business growth, investment, and economic development.
โ€ข Fiscal Policy — Examining the role of fiscal policy in managing the economy, including understanding the principles of government spending, taxation, and public debt management.
โ€ข Monetary Policy — Delving into monetary policy tools, including interest rates, money supply, and exchange rates, and how central banks use these tools to manage inflation and stabilize the economy.
โ€ข Public Financial Management — Exploring the principles of public financial management, including budgeting, financial reporting, and accountability.
โ€ข Regulatory Governance — Investigating the role of regulation in promoting economic growth, protecting consumers, and preventing market failure.
โ€ข International Trade & Investment Policies — Analyzing the impact of international trade and investment policies on economic development, including understanding the principles of free trade, protectionism, and regional integration.
โ€ข Economic Governance in Emerging Markets — Examining the challenges and opportunities of implementing economic governance policies in emerging markets, including issues related to corruption, political instability, and economic development.
โ€ข Private Sector Development — Investigating the role of the private sector in promoting economic growth and development, including understanding the principles of private sector development, entrepreneurship, and innovation.
โ€ข Sustainable Economic Governance — Exploring the relationship between economic governance policies and sustainable development, including understanding the principles of green growth, sustainable finance, and social responsibility.
